Build a SmartSheet Template Project Management Frame

Define the Canvas and Key Objects

Start by outlining the canvas, including primary objects such as initiatives, workstreams, and milestones. A clear frame ensures every task aligns with the overall project intent and supports measurable outcomes.

Set Up Columns and Formulas First

Create essential columns like Task Name, Owner, Start Date, End Date, Status, and Risk Level, then add formulas for auto calculating duration, % complete, and dependencies. These core fields become the reliable structure inside your SmartSheet template project management frametaste.

Design Visual Frame Layouts

Dashboard as the Primary Frame

Use a dashboard as the central frame, pulling in widgets for timeline, workload, and blockers. This layout gives stakeholders a single frame of reference for status and decisions.

Views That Reinforce the Frame

Configure views such as Grid, Gantt, and Card to match different audiences. The frame should remain consistent, while views adapt to provide the right level of detail for each role.

Implement Governance and Permissions

Control Edit and View Access

Define who can edit source sheets and who can only view dashboards. Align permissions with your governance frame so that changes are controlled and accountability is clear within the project frame.

Approval and Notification Rules

Set up automated approval flows and notifications tied to milestones or budget changes. A strong governance frame reduces bottlenecks and keeps project communication timely and focused.

Optimize for Scalability and Reuse

Modularize Sections for Reuse

Break the template into reusable modules, such as phase trackers, risk registers, and change logs. Teams can clone these modules, maintaining a consistent frame across programs of different sizes.

Version Naming and Metadata

Use clear version names and metadata rows to track updates, owners, and release dates. This practice preserves institutional knowledge and supports smoother handoffs during turnover.

FAQ

Reader questions

How do I prevent scope creep within the frame?

Establish explicit boundaries in the visual frame, use strict view permissions for changes, and require change requests that must pass through the governance layer before updates are applied.

Can the template support both agile and waterfall projects?

Yes, by configuring status workflows and row structures to match either methodology, while keeping the core frame consistent across delivery approaches.

What is the best way to onboard new team members quickly?

Provide a short walkthrough of the template core and views, highlight where they should update status daily, and link to process docs so they understand the frame without lengthy training.

How often should I review and update the template frame?

Schedule a quarterly review of columns, formulas, and views, and immediately after major projects to capture lessons learned and keep the frame optimized for future work.
